24afdo (arithmetic frequency division of the octave), or 24odo (otonal division of the octave), divides the octave into 24 parts of 1/24 each. It is a superset of 23afdo and a subset of 25afdo. As a scale it may be known as mode 24 of the harmonic series or the Over-24 scale.
